Basketball Without Borders: Young Britons tipped for NBA and WNBA careers in first camp

Almost a decade ago, Los Angeles Clippers centre Zubac was drafted by the Los Angeles Lakers having played professionally as a teenager in Serbia and his homeland Croatia.

It is a similar path for many Europeans entering the NBA and WNBA.

One of the camp’s aims is to scout the best talents outside of the US from a young age.

“I never really had a chance to participate [in these camps] as a kid but I would’ve loved to,” said Zubac, 28.

“I think getting advice, knowledge and experience from the NBA players, NBA coaches, all the basketball legends here, some of who have won a lot of championships, it’s very valuable and I think it’s going to be really helpful.”

NBA’s 2024-25 Most Valuable Player Shai Gilgeous-Alexander is among the current stars who have attended BWB camps, as well as 2022-23 MVP Joel Embiid and 23-year-old Williams.

A total of 129 players who have attended the camps, including 41 currently in NBA starting teams, have gone on to play in either the NBA or WNBA.

Irene Oboavwoduo, from Manchester, hopes this might happen for her too and first aiming for a US college route to help her chances.

“It’s pretty hard because basketball is not as big in England, but basketball is expanding in the UK,” said the 17-year-old. “I’m glad I’ve been able to do this as an experience for exposure.”

Nurse believes the return of NBA matches to the UK can only help the sport grow.

“The NBA and the WNBA are certainly turning into international leagues. There are players from all over the world now,” he said.

“It’s a huge boost. When the NBA brings its brand and brings its star power, bringing NBA players certainly draws a lot of attention.”

Williams’ arrival to the NBA will make him the fourth active Briton in the league alongside OG Anunoby, Tosan Evbuomwan and Jeremy Sochan, although Sochan plays internationally for Poland.

There are currently only two British players in the WNBA – Temi Fagbenle and Elizabeth Williams, who play for the Golden State Valkyries and Chicago Sky respectively,

That is despite basketball currently being the second-most popular team sport in the UK, with one-and-a-half million participants on a weekly basis.
